Reviewed: The Ten By Lauren Cochrane
Fashion. The trends come and go and are often seen as belonging to the young, the trendy or edgy. From ra-ra to puffball skirts, to citrus colours, pie crust collars and boho chic, there are so many trends that have come and gone, often leaving a raft of embarrassing photographs behind. But whilst trends are transient, true style, in the form of the classics, remains. In a new book, Lauren Cochrane, senior fashion writer at The Guardian, tackles those style classics, aka ‘The Ten’, showing their history, the way we have wore them, and how relevant they are to fashion today and going forward. See Why Peel And Stick Wallpaper Is Making Such A Big Splash In 2021
Interior décor trends change from time to time and season to season, but one of the style trends that keeps coming back is wallpapers. The earliest recorded use of wallpapers is seen in China, with the country being credited with the first use of wallpapers during the Qin Dynasty. In this culture, pasting rice papers on walls was a common decorative practice. Since then, wallpaper has seen a huge transformation. Today, affordable removable wallpaper is one of the most preferred methods of sprucing homes.
